9.5 cm to Inches: A Comparative Analysis of Conversion Methods



Accurate unit conversions are fundamental in various fields, from engineering and manufacturing to everyday life. The seemingly simple task of converting 9.5 centimeters (cm) to inches (in) highlights the importance of understanding different conversion methods and their respective strengths and weaknesses. While seemingly straightforward, choosing the right approach can impact accuracy, efficiency, and the potential for error, especially when dealing with more complex conversions or large datasets. This article will explore several methods for converting 9.5 cm to inches, comparing their accuracy, ease of use, and suitability for different scenarios.

Method 1: Using the Conversion Factor

The most common and arguably the most accurate method involves utilizing the known conversion factor between centimeters and inches: 1 inch = 2.54 centimeters. To convert 9.5 cm to inches, we use the following formula:

Inches = Centimeters / 2.54

Inches = 9.5 cm / 2.54 cm/in ≈ 3.74 in

This method is precise and widely accepted. Its simplicity makes it ideal for quick, manual calculations.

Pros:

High Accuracy: Direct application of the standard conversion factor ensures a highly accurate result.
Simplicity: Easy to understand and implement, requiring only basic arithmetic.
Wide Applicability: Suitable for converting any length from centimeters to inches.


Cons:

Manual Calculation: Requires manual calculation, which can be time-consuming for multiple conversions.
Potential for Error: Manual calculations are prone to human error, especially with decimal places.

Method 3: Using Spreadsheet Software

Spreadsheet software like Microsoft Excel or Google Sheets offer built-in functions for unit conversions. For example, in Excel, you can use the `CONVERT` function:

`=CONVERT(9.5,"cm","in")`

This function automatically performs the conversion using the correct conversion factor.

Pros:

Automation: Allows for automated conversion of multiple values, saving time and effort.
Accuracy: Utilizes accurate conversion factors built into the software.
Integration: Easily integrates with other spreadsheet functions for complex calculations.


Cons:

Software Dependency: Requires access to spreadsheet software.
Learning Curve: Requires some familiarity with the software and its functions.

1. What is the exact value of 9.5 cm in inches? Approximately 3.740157 inches. The exact value depends on the number of decimal places used in the calculation.

2. Can I use a ruler to convert 9.5 cm to inches? A ruler with both cm and inch markings can provide a visual approximation, but it may not be as precise as other methods.

3. Which online converter is the most accurate? There is no single "most accurate" online converter. It's best to compare results from several reputable sources to ensure consistency.

4. Why is the conversion factor 2.54? This is the internationally defined relationship between inches and centimeters, based on the metric system.

5. How do I convert inches back to centimeters? Use the inverse of the conversion factor: Centimeters = Inches 2.54
